Criminal Psychology Dissertation Topics With Research Aims
Topic 1. Quantitative Study on the Link Between Sensation Seeking and Violent Crime in Urban Youth
Research Aim: This study aims to explore whether teenagers in cities who crave excitement and take risks are more likely to get involved in violent crime. It will use surveys and data to understand how personality traits related to thrill-seeking might push some young people toward dangerous or criminal behaviour.
Topic 2. The Role of Identity Crisis in the Radicalisation of Young Offenders: A Qualitative Study
Research Aim: This research explores how confusion about personal identity, such as struggles with belonging or purpose, might make young offenders more vulnerable to extremist ideologies. By interviewing affected individuals, the study hopes to understand how identity issues contribute to radical beliefs and help prevent future radicalisation.
Topic 3. A Systematic Review of the Psychological Effects of Wrongful Imprisonment on Mental Health Recovery
Research Aim: This review examines past research to understand how being wrongly imprisoned impacts a person’s mental health. It looks into trauma, trust issues, and emotional recovery after release, aiming to highlight what kind of support people need after experiencing this life-changing injustice.
